What Is a Hob?
A hob, typically described as a cooktop or range top, is the flat surface on which pots and pans are put for cooking. Hobs are geared up with heating components that produce the needed heat for cooking food. They are available in various forms, consisting of gas, electric, induction, and ceramic options. Each type provides special benefits and disadvantages.
Types of Hobs
Gas Hobs:
- Heat Source: Natural gas or propane.
- Advantages: Instant heat control and responsiveness, preferred by lots of chefs for precise cooking.
- Drawbacks: Requires a gas connection and can be less energy-efficient.
Electric Hobs:
- Heat Source: Electric coils or smooth glass-ceramic surface areas.
- Advantages: Generally simpler to clean up, even heating, and extensively available.
- Disadvantages: Slower to heat up and cool down compared to gas.
Induction Hobs:
- Heat Source: Electromagnetic currents.
- Advantages: Quick heating, energy-efficient, and just heats up the pots and pans, not the surrounding surface area.
- Drawbacks: Requires suitable pots and pans (ferrous materials).
Ceramic Hobs:
- Heat Source: Electric and has a smooth glass surface.
- Advantages: Sleek look, simple to tidy, and even heating.
- Drawbacks: Can take longer to heat up and cool off.
What Is an Oven?
An oven and hob is an enclosed home appliance that cooks food by surrounding it with dry heat. Ovens can be standalone units or integrated with hobs in a single appliance referred to as a variety. best ovens are flexible tools that can be used for baking, roasting, broiling, and more.
Kinds of Ovens
Traditional Ovens:
- Heat Source: Electric or gas.
- Advantages: Good for traditional baking and roasting.
- Disadvantages: Can have irregular heat distribution.
Convection Ovens:
- Heat Source: Electric or gas with a fan for circulating air.
- Advantages: More even cooking and quicker cooking times due to air flow.
- Disadvantages: Can be more expensive and might need changes in cooking times.
Microwave Ovens:
- Heat Source: Hob Uk Microwaves.
- Benefits: Quick cooking and reheating; great for defrosting.
- Drawbacks: Can not brown or crisp food well.
Steam Ovens:
- Heat Source: Steam generation.
- Benefits: Retains nutrients and wetness in food, healthier cooking alternative.
- Downsides: Longer cooking times and usually higher cost.

Maintenance and Care
To ensure the durability of hobs and ovens, regular upkeep is essential. Here are some tips:
For Hobs:
- Clean spills right away to prevent staining.
- Usage suitable cleaners for particular products (e.g., ceramic cleaner for glass-ceramic hobs).
- Frequently inspect gas connections for leakages (for gas hobs).
For Ovens:
- Wipe down the interior after each usage to avoid accumulation.
- Usage self-cleaning features if available, or use oven cleaners for tough spots.
- Regularly examine seals and gaskets for wear and tear (to keep heat performance).
Frequently asked questions About Hobs and Ovens
1. What is the very best kind of hob for a novice cook?
Response: A ceramic or electric hob Uk (dermandar.Com) is often suggested for beginners due to relieve of use and cleaning.
2. Can I use any cookware on an induction hob?
Answer: No, induction hobs require pots and pans made from magnetic materials (e.g., cast iron or stainless-steel).
3. How typically should I clean my oven?
Response: It is advisable to clean your oven every couple of months, or more often if you utilize it often.
